Join the MIT Food & Agriculture Club for an exclusive tour of what food innovation looks like in the ingredient industry at the Bay State Milling Rothwell GrainEssentials Center (GEC).

Bay State Milling is a plant-based ingredient company focused on providing food ingredients to promote the healthful and affordable food choices to the consumer. The GEC is an integral part of their ability to act as a full-service client partner and is home base for the Product Applications Team who are food science, bakery science, and culinary professionals. The center is designed around functional stations that support applied innovation through collaboration, including an experimental mill allow for the development of grain-based products from concept to application.
